Task statuses & the field flow

How a job moves from new to closed, and what each status means.

Every task moves through a clear set of statuses. The technician drives most of these from the mobile app with one tap, and the office sees each change live.

The typical journey

  1. NewAssigned — created, then given to a technician.
  2. Accepted — the technician acknowledges the job.
  3. En route — they start driving. GPS route tracking begins here — the app records the exact path to site.
  4. Arrived — they reach the location (route distance and time are captured).
  5. In progress — work is underway.
  6. Completed — the job is done, usually with a service report.
  7. Closed — the office signs it off.

Other statuses

  • Blocked — the technician hits an obstacle and records a reason; it returns to In progress once resolved.
  • Canceled — the job is called off.

Why it matters

Because status is live, dispatchers always know who's driving, who's on site, and what's finished — without calling anyone. The "where are you?" phone call disappears.
